An exposed camera is an open doorway into a local area network (LAN). Many legacy cameras run outdated firmware with known code-execution vulnerabilities. Once a bad actor gains access to the camera interface, they can pivot to attack servers, computers, and point-of-sale systems on the same network. Best Practices for Securing IP Cameras
The keyword represents a specific string embedded within legacy network camera web interfaces—most notably manufactured by Axis Communications . In cyber security, this string serves as a classic "Google Dork," allowing researchers and security professionals to discover publicly accessible IP security cameras indexed by search engine crawlers.
